Overview

  • CDI.WX56600A-OO is a WIFI+BLE module based on the ECR6600 design.
  • ECR660() is an Soc chip for smart home IOT tenninal devices that supports Wi-fi 802.11 b/g/n/ax and BLE5.O protocols
  • Built-in power management module Power amplifier Low noise amplifier and transceiver switch.
  • ECR660() adopts RISC processor architecture, has sufficient storage space, a rich peripheral interface, more secure encryption mechanism
  • The FullMAC architecture and wider working range are integrated on-chip.
  • The WI-FI subsystem and BLE subsystem share the RF portion, including ADCDAC PLL.WI-FI and BLE can only work one at a time.

peculiarity

  • Support IEEE 802.11b/g/n/ax
  • Support Full MAC, including LMAC UMAC
  • Support SoftAP ,STA and WI FI direct connection mode
  • Support WMM Qos
  • Support 0.8/1.6/3.2us safety protection interval
  • Support 802.11ax MCS0 MCS7
  • Supports a maximum bit rate of 150 Mbps
  • Support both upstream and downstream MU OFDMA(STA support
  • Support f or STA Beamforming (STA as Beamformee)
  • Supports Mid amble
  • Supports 20M and 40M bandwidth, 802.11ax only supports 20M bandwidth
  • Dual Carrier Modulation (DCM)

BLE peculiarity

  • Support BLE 5. 0 protocol (AOA AOD not supported)
  • Supports BLE single device connection
  • Support synchronous broadcast and scanning
  • Support enhanced power consumption control
  • Supports asynchronous data sending and receiving
  • Support connection parameter update
  • Support s extensible packet length
  • Supports link layer encryption
  • Supports LE ping

General specification

Model CDI-WX56600A-00
Product Name IOT WIFI+BLE Module
Major Chipset ECR6600-A40D
Modulation mode 802.11b(DSSS):CCK(11,5.5Mbps),DQPSK(2Mbps),DBPSK(1Mbps)

802.11g(OFDM):BPSK(9,6Mbps),QPSK(18,12Mbps),16QAM(36,24M bps),64QAM(54,48Mbps) 802.11n(OFDM):BPSK,QPSK,16QAM,64QAM(65Mbps)

802.11ax(OFDMA )/64-QAM

BLE(GFSK)

Channel bandwidth WIFI:20MHz/40MHz   BLE:2MHz
 

 

Basic transfer rate

WIFI 802.11b:11,5.5,2,1 Mbps

WIFI 802.11g:54,48,36,24,18,12,9,6 Mbps

WIFI 802.11n:up to 72Mbps(20MHZ);up to 150Mbps(40MHZ) WIFI 802.11ax:up to 150Mbps(20MHZ)

BLE:1Mbps, 2Mbps

Frequency range WiFi:2412~2462MHZ BT: 2402~2480MHZ
Receiving sensitivity
  • 11b CCK11(PER<8%)< -85dBm;11g OFDM54(PER<10%) < -72dBm;
  • 11n HT20 MCS7(PER<10%) < -71dBm
  • 11n HT40 MCS7(PER<10%) < -67dBm
  • 11ax HT20 MCS7(PER<10%) < -70dBm
  • BLE Receiving Sensitivity@1Mbit/s < -90dBm
wifi interface UART
Encryption protocol WEP/WPA-PSK/WPA2-PSK
SPI flash 2M Byte default Embedded
Supply current Min: 500 mA
Operating ambient

temperature

-40~ +85°C ambient temperature
Storage ambient

temperature

-40 ~ 125°C ambient temperature
Working ambient

humidity

5 to 90 % maximum (non-condensing)
PCBA size 20.3 x 15.8 x 2.4 mm (LxWxH) ±0.2mm

Electrical characteristics

Dc characteristic 

Parameter Minimum Typical Maximum Units
CIN            Pin capacitance 2 pf
VIH            High-level input voltage 0.7vdd vdd V
VIL            Low-level input voltage 0 0.3vdd
IIH          High-level input current -10 10 uA
IIL             Low-level input current -10 10 uA
VOH  High-level output voltage 0.9vdd V
VOL  Low-level output voltage 0.1vdd V
IOH High-level source current 4 mA 2 3.2 5 mA
IOL  Low-level sink current 4 mA 4 5.2 7 mA
RPU              Pull-up resistor 66K 81.1k 110k Ω
RPD             Pull-down resistor 55k 62.7k 82.5k Ω

Recommended working conditions

Parameter Pin name Minimum Typical Maximum Units
Operating voltage vcc-pin 3 3.3 3.6 V
Operating temperature -40 85

Baking and storage temperature

  • Storage life 12 months. Storage conditions:<40℃. Relative humidity:<90%R.H.
  • After this bag is opened, devices that will be subjected to infrared reflow, vapor phase reflow, or equivalent processing must be.
  • Check the humidity card: stored at 20%RH.If :30%~40%(pink)or greater than 40%(red).The labeling module has moisture absorption.
  • Mounted within 168 hours at factory conditions of: t 30%℃ 60%R.H.
  • Once opened, the preservation of life for 168 hours.
  • Module apart packing after 168 hours If baking is required, devices may be baked
  • Modules must be to remove module moisture problem
  • Baking temperature: 40℃±5℃, 120 hours.
  • After baking, put the proper amount of desiccant to seal the packages.

Cdtech CDI-WX56600A-00-Wi-Fi-plus-BLE-Module  (1)ESD CAUTION

The WX56600A-00 module is ESD (electrostatic discharge) sensitive device and may be damaged with ESD or spike voltage. Although the WX56600A-00 module has built-in ESD protection circuitry, please handle with care to avoid permanent malfunction or performance degradation.
